The Title Thing

More than just a block of text or a headline, your article should have a little promise in it. What kind of little promise do you mean, you may ask. It’s a promise to give something to your readers like the information they want. Simply put, the title should awaken the reader’s interest and motivate them to read on. That being said, you have to make sure that the body should answer the promise you offered on your title. Nothing more, nothing less.

Category Selection

Choosing the right category for your articles is as important as determining an effective title. There are a number of readers who do not rely much on search engine results and go directly to article sources. From there, they browse the site for articles according to categories. Some search for popular articles under this or that category. If you happen to misplace your articles under a different category, chances are it won’t reach your targeted readers. If people will search for it through the categories, they will not be able to find it. Imagine the waste. You have in your hands great articles yet they are being viewed by the wrong people. One good thing with this issue though is if you selected incorrectly a category for your piece of writing, most article host and directory sites will allow you to edit or modify that part. But then again, what a hassle. So you should determine the proper category for your articles beforehand to avoid the added trouble.

A Few No-No’s

Some common mistakes that should be avoided in our work from home especially in article marketing and writing would be the excessive and unnecessary use of punctuation marks like quotation marks, colons, semicolons, slashes, etc., wrong spelling and wrong usage of words in your article title and body, in short, poor grammar, and placing a year or date in the article title.

Some work from home does require you to develop your own website. Of course, you can have one for free if you search enough in the Internet. However, if you’re able to dish out some extra cash, then you could buy a domain whatsoever. It just depends on you and what will best fit your situation. Either way, a sum of benefits are still there. Add up to that, you could do blogs so that you can post your well-written articles. These will serve as back links and can drive traffic to your site.

Examples of online business that would need you to have a site is selling your own products online, whether digital (like e-books, instructional materials, etc.) or not (like shoes, cameras, etc.), and affiliate marketing or selling other people’s products and gaining commission from it.

In order be a success at those businesses, you will need effective ways to advertise, expose or promote your site and sway huge amount of traffic to its direction. Things that you can do may include:

+ Registering your site on top search engines such as Yahoo! and Google so that their bots and spiders will index your site and it will eventually appear on the search engine results. This may either be free or with charge.

+ Doing some article marketing wherein you write quality articles and send them to top article directories and authority sites. You will surely get qualified and highly targeted traffic from this.

+ Joining popular online forums and Internet marketing groups so you can leave intelligent posts or replies, discuss different matters with fellow members concerning work from home and dropping your link in the signature.

+ Making use of social networks and social bookmarking sites wherein you can capture a wide variety of audience or potential customers.

+ Blogging your way to success, may it be article posts or video blogs of some sort. Just don’t forget the links.

A lot of things can still be done other than these. You’ll have to constantly learn that from the web or think some new ones on your own.

The Initial Steps

If your work from home is more like the affiliate marketing type, you’ll find that article marketing can be a powerful method to draw in the sweet success for that particular online business of yours. But of course, before you get started with article marketing, you’ll have to set things first with your affiliate marketing work. Those steps include engaging in a bunch of research and more, deciding which niche, product or service to advertise, creating a healthy relationship with your affiliate programs or merchants and carrying out more complex tasks like developing a site, registering a domain or creating an e-mail marketing list. Then if all things are settled, you can now start with article marketing as one way of driving traffic to your site for free. And you will find yourself opening a blank document and staring at it for several minutes. Don’t panic. Just begin with thinking of any topic related to your niche or product that you would like to write about. Once you’ve got something to write about, jot it down like you’re just conversing with a friend, telling him about this and that. No need for super long articles. Keep it short, simple and straightforward. 400 to 700 words will do. Online people have become too click-savvy and can’t stay on one site for too long. So you should give them something to read that will take only a few minutes off of their time. The last three things you should not forget in article writing are optimizing your content with relevant keywords, leaving a link to your site in your article and submitting those articles to top article directories.

Ezine Tips and Reminders

Ezine sits at the top of the article directory pyramid. It is one of the best, if not the best, article submission sites you can send your writings to. But getting your articles published in Ezine is no joke. There are certain factors that publishers from Ezine look for in an article which include the number of words and the originality of the content. Articles should not be that short nor that long but just the right amount of words or length. The content must be original as possible. Also, Ezine stresses out the number of links there should be in the article’s body and resource box. They also take into consideration how well-recognized and well-respected an author is within his niche.

Article Marketing Strategy

You can find different techniques for article marketing on the web or you can devise your own. It can be as simple as this – generate the right kind of articles for your niche and try your best to throw them to top article directories and authority sites.

In coming up with the appropriate articles, things that should be taken into consideration are knowing the best styles of article writing for your niche and determining your niche’s real audience. What is the most common and sought-after writing styles or article forms in your niche? Is it creative writing? Or how-to articles? How about journalistic articles or write-ups in news format? Who are your target business audience? Who are those people who will look after your articles, read them regularly and even consider reprinting them in their sites or referring them to others? This will help you weave articles that will surely hit the right spot and make your article marketing close to success.

After generating the proper articles, you need to get them out as far as possible. This is where article directories and authority sites come in. The strategy here is not to send your writings to hundreds of article directories but only to top directory sites with high page ranks and high traffic. Then you could rewrite them and submit them to a few average ones and if possible, rewrite them into news or press releases so they could land on online news stories or some reporter’s or journalist’s blog with high traffic.

These strategies may sound simple but actually require some hard work but will definitely take your article marketing and work from home to a higher level once done well.

The Right Format

The proper format in writing articles is just simple. First, the headline must be unique, catchy and promising. By promising, we mean that you give the readers an impression that you have something in store for them or they’ll get some benefits in reading your articles. Next is very much important – the body of your article. What you have promised in your title or headline must be found in the body of your article. Anything that should not be included, must not be included. The body must explain or elaborate what you have said in your title. Otherwise, readers will think they’re being fooled and that will put your reputation in jeopardy. Last, but not the least, is your conclusion which should include a nice call for action and a reference link to your site. A simple good call for action can be something that tells the reader to click for the link for more information and more opportunity for them.

Don’t Get ‘Box-ed’ Out

If you think the body and title of your article is the only thing significant in your article marketing, then think again. You should never leave your resource box unattended..err, rather.. empty. If you’re not new to submitting articles to selected article directories, then it’s a given that you have a fair knowledge of the resource box. Some say that the resource box is where the real link begins. They say it’s the door that opens to a room where your site is. So, you must make use of it effectively. The resource box commonly comprises of your name, site address, pitch and call to action.

Start Some Little Coding

It’s not all about words anyways. You’ll have to learn a little basic HTML codes along the way, maybe when you need to set a part of your article to bold or italics or underlined or create bulleted and numbered lists or a few links. But don’t worry, those were just basic. You don’t have to indulge yourself with some high-level PHP, JavaScript or CSS codes if you don’t want to. There are even article directory sites that dish out a couple or more tips in relation to using these codes through their newsletters, blogs or articles. You could check out one of those.
